Introduction

The Wigan Warriors, established in 1872, are one of the most storied teams in the history of rugby league. Based in Wigan, Greater Manchester, the team has a rich legacy and has significantly shaped the sport in both the UK and internationally. With numerous championships and a dedicated fan base, the Warriors continue to be a formidable force in the Betfred Super League, making the team’s performances and developments particularly noteworthy in the current sporting landscape.

Player Highlights

The current squad features a mix of seasoned players and promising newcomers. The likes of Bevan French and Jai Field have been instrumental in the team’s attack, consistently delivering impressive performances that contribute to their standings. Additionally, young talents such as Leon Hayes have begun to emerge, bringing fresh energy and skill to the field.
